Source overview

AI-generated source summary

The analyst discusses a Bitcoin crash due to a whale selling 24,000 BTC, causing a $4,000 crash in minutes. BTC dropped from $114,000 to $110,000 in 15 minutes. Ethereum almost hit $5,000 but dropped to $4,700. Bitcoin dominance has been declining for two months and has reached 57%. The analyst suggests this often precedes an altcoin rally. Last year, Bitcoin dominance dropped 11% which led to an XRP rally. He suggests having a position in altcoins and Ethereum before a strong altcoin season begins. He mentions that historical data suggests September is a down month for Bitcoin, followed by rallies in October, November, and December. The analyst also mentions the importance of being aware of liquidation levels and avoiding heavy leverage.
